Mr. Pap6 suggested that the council could put off items like the River Avenue improvements to the <br />following year to give staff more time to work on the council's goals. <br /> <br />City Manager Taylor summarized the discussion, saying the council wanted the plans faster, wanted them <br />segmented into phases, and wanted to schedule additional work sessions to get the plans done. He would <br />return with a proposal that addressed the council's comments. <br /> <br />Mayor Piercy recognized Mr. Poling, who raised a process issue related to the use of the three-minute <br />timer. He recalled that the council agreed not to use the timer's buzzer to signify when their time to speak <br />was up for a trial period. He said that most councilors were paying attention to the time, but others were <br />not. He suggested it was time to bring back the buzzer. Councilors briefly discussed the issue without <br />resolution.
